Please take note of the upcoming opportunities in 2021/2022:
INLA Day of Service Our annual event is back in 2021 and is planned for the Indian Creek Nature Center in Cedar Rapids. This is always a day to remember! Join us for a fun and rewarding day with opportunities to connect with potential employees and give of your time and expertise. More information to come soon!
ICNP On-Line Training Modules These are free to any member for use and practice for the ICNP testing. This is also a great resource for training new employees.
INLA Tradeshow This event will be held along with the ISU Shade Tree Short Course February 22-24, 2022 in Ames. Information will be available later this Fall.
INLA scholarships Fundraising efforts go toward scholarships awarded each year to students pursuing degrees in Horticulture at Iowa community colleges and Iowa State University.
